  Guy Thys - Telegraph
When Thys took over the reins four years later, he was faced with rebuilding a squad in decline, and charged with restoring some national pride in the face of the triumphs of their neighbours the Dutch.
While Thys did not have at his disposal quite such resources as Johan Cruyff and Johnny Rep, he did soon unearth a talented generation of footballers, among them goalkeeper Jean-Marie Pfaff, full-back Eric Gerets and midfielder Jan Ceulemans.
Guy Thys was born in Antwerp on December 6 1922.

  Guy Thys -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Guy Thys (December 6, 1922 - August 1, 2003) was the most successful Belgian national football coach in history.
Thys was born in Antwerp and started his career in the 1940s and 50s as a football player with Beerschot, Daring Molenbeek and Standard.
Partly due to these achievements Thys was appointed as national coach in 1976 and remained in the job until 1989, coaching the team for 101 games, 45 of which were victories.

 National Obituary Archive(NOA) - Arrangeonline.com
Thys died Friday, the Belgian soccer federation said.
Thys took over as coach of the Belgian national team in 1976.
While he was coach Belgium made the finals of the 1980 European Championships and the second round of the World Cup twice, in addition to the team's semifinal appearance in 1986.

 The Daily Star Web Edition Vol. 4 Num 68   (Site not responding. Last check: 2007-10-26)
Former Belgium coach Guy Thys, who guided the national team to the 1986 World Cup semifinals, died on Friday at the age of 80 after a long illness.
Thys was at the helm of the Belgian side from 1976 until August 1989.
Thys was in charge for 114 games in total, winning 50, drawing 27 and losing 37.

 BBC SPORT | Football | Other European | Belgian legend Thys dies
Thys took over the Belgian national team in 1976 and led the Red Devils to the final of the 1980 European Championships, which they lost to West Germany 2-1.
Four years later, Thys was still at the helm when the Red Devils reached the second round of the World Cup in Italy.
Thys retired as coach in 1991 but continued to work for the soccer federation as a public relations official and a coaching official.
